public static final class Changelog.Builder extends com.google.protobuf.GeneratedMessageV3.Builder<Changelog.Builder> implements ChangelogOrBuilder
Changelogs represents a change made to a given agent.Protobuf type
google.cloud.dialogflow.cx.v3.Changelog| Modifier and Type | Method and Description |
|---|---|
Changelog.Builder |
add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field,
Object value) |
Changelog |
build() |
Changelog |
buildPartial() |
Changelog.Builder |
clear() |
Changelog.Builder |
clearAction()
The action of the change.
|
Changelog.Builder |
clearCreateTime()
The timestamp of the change.
|
Changelog.Builder |
clearDisplayName()
The affected resource display name of the change.
|
Changelog.Builder |
clearField(com.google.protobuf.Descriptors.FieldDescriptor field) |
Changelog.Builder |
clearLanguageCode()
The affected language code of the change.
|
Changelog.Builder |
clearName()
The unique identifier of the changelog.
|
Changelog.Builder |
cl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of) |
Changelog.Builder |
clearResource()
The affected resource name of the change.
|
Changelog.Builder |
clearType()
The affected resource type.
|
Changelog.Builder |
clearUserEmail()
Email address of the authenticated user.
|
Changelog.Builder |
clone() |
String |
getAction()
The action of the change.
|
com.google.protobuf.ByteString |
getActionBytes()
The action of the change.
|
com.google.protobuf.Timestamp |
getCreateTime()
The timestamp of the change.
|
com.google.protobuf.Timestamp.Builder |
getCreateTimeBuilder()
The timestamp of the change.
|
com.google.protobuf.TimestampOrBuilder |
getCreateTimeOrBuilder()
The timestamp of the change.
|
Changelog |
getDefaultInstanceForType() |
static com.google.protobuf.Descriptors.Descriptor |
getDescriptor() |
com.google.protobuf.Descriptors.Descriptor |
getDescriptorForType() |
String |
getDisplayName()
The affected resource display name of the change.
|
com.google.protobuf.ByteString |
getDisplayNameBytes()
The affected resource display name of the change.
|
String |
getLanguageCode()
The affected language code of the change.
|
com.google.protobuf.ByteString |
getLanguageCodeBytes()
The affected language code of the change.
|
String |
getName()
The unique identifier of the changelog.
|
com.google.protobuf.ByteString |
getNameBytes()
The unique identifier of the changelog.
|
String |
getResource()
The affected resource name of the change.
|
com.google.protobuf.ByteString |
getResourceBytes()
The affected resource name of the change.
|
String |
getType()
The affected resource type.
|
com.google.protobuf.ByteString |
getTypeBytes()
The affected resource type.
|
String |
getUserEmail()
Email address of the authenticated user.
|
com.google.protobuf.ByteString |
getUserEmailBytes()
Email address of the authenticated user.
|
boolean |
hasCreateTime()
The timestamp of the change.
|
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able |
internalGetFieldAccessorTable() |
boolean |
isInitialized() |
Changelog.Builder |
mergeCreateTime(com.google.protobuf.Timestamp value)
The timestamp of the change.
|
Changelog.Builder |
mergeFrom(Changelog other) |
Changelog.Builder |
mergeF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
Changelog.Builder |
mergeFrom(com.google.protobuf.Message other) |
Changelog.Builder |
m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ields) |
Changelog.Builder |
setAction(String value)
The action of the change.
|
Changelog.Builder |
setActionBytes(com.google.protobuf.ByteString value)
The action of the change.
|
Changelog.Builder |
setCreateTime(com.google.protobuf.Timestamp.Builder builderForValue)
The timestamp of the change.
|
Changelog.Builder |
setCreateTime(com.google.protobuf.Timestamp value)
The timestamp of the change.
|
Changelog.Builder |
setDisplayName(String value)
The affected resource display name of the change.
|
Changelog.Builder |
setDisplayNameBytes(com.google.protobuf.ByteString value)
The affected resource display name of the change.
|
Changelog.Builder |
setField(com.google.protobuf.Descriptors.FieldDescriptor field,
Object value) |
Changelog.Builder |
setLanguageCode(String value)
The affected language code of the change.
|
Changelog.Builder |
setLanguageCodeBytes(com.google.protobuf.ByteString value)
The affected language code of the change.
|
Changelog.Builder |
setName(String value)
The unique identifier of the changelog.
|
Changelog.Builder |
setNameBytes(com.google.protobuf.ByteString value)
The unique identifier of the changelog.
|
Changelog.Builder |
set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field,
int index,
Object value) |
Changelog.Builder |
setResource(String value)
The affected resource name of the change.
|
Changelog.Builder |
setResourceBytes(com.google.protobuf.ByteString value)
The affected resource name of the change.
|
Changelog.Builder |
setType(String value)
The affected resource type.
|
Changelog.Builder |
setTypeBytes(com.google.protobuf.ByteString value)
The affected resource type.
|
Changelog.Builder |
set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ields) |
Changelog.Builder |
setUserEmail(String value)
Email address of the authenticated user.
|
Changelog.Builder |
setUserEmailBytes(com.google.protobuf.ByteString value)
Email address of the authenticated user.
|
getA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, getUnknownFieldSetBuilder, hasField, hasOneof, internalGetMapField, internalGetMapFieldReflection, internalGetMutableMapField, internalGetMutableMapFieldReflection, isClean, markClean, mergeUnknownLengthDelimitedField, mergeUnknownVarintField, newBuilderForField, onBuilt, onChanged, parseUnknownField, setUnknownFieldSetBuilder, setUnknownFieldsProto3find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toStringaddA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, newUninitializedMessageExceptionequals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itpublic static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essageV3.Builder<Changelog.Builder>public Changelog.Builder clear()
clear in interface com.google.protobuf.Message.Builderclear in interface com.google.protobuf.MessageLite.Builderclear in class com.google.protobuf.GeneratedMessageV3.Builder<Changelog.Builder>public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
getDescriptorForType in interface com.google.protobuf.Message.BuildergetDescriptorForType in interface com.google.protobuf.MessageOrBuildergetDescriptorForType in class com.google.protobuf.GeneratedMessageV3.Builder<Changelog.Builder>public Changelog getDefaultInstanceForType()
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ilderpublic Changelog build()
build in interface com.google.protobuf.Message.Builderbuild in interface com.google.protobuf.MessageLite.Builderpublic Changelog buildPartial()
buildPartial in interface com.google.protobuf.Message.BuilderbuildPartial in interface com.google.protobuf.MessageLite.Builderpublic Changelog.Builder clone()
clone in interface com.google.protobuf.Message.Builderclone in interface com.google.protobuf.MessageLite.Builderclone in class com.google.protobuf.GeneratedMessageV3.Builder<Changelog.Builder>public Changelog.Builder setField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
setField in interface com.google.protobuf.Message.BuildersetField in class com.google.protobuf.GeneratedMessageV3.Builder<Changelog.Builder>public Changelog.Builder clearField(com.google.protobuf.Descriptors.FieldDescriptor field)
clearField in interface com.google.protobuf.Message.BuilderclearField in class com.google.protobuf.GeneratedMessageV3.Builder<Changelog.Builder>public Changelog.Builder cl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of)
clearOneof in interface com.google.protobuf.Message.BuilderclearOneof in class com.google.protobuf.GeneratedMessageV3.Builder<Changelog.Builder>public Changelog.Builder set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, int index, Object value)
setRepeatedField in interface com.google.protobuf.Message.BuildersetR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<Changelog.Builder>public Changelog.Builder add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
addRepeatedField in interface com.google.protobuf.Message.BuilderaddR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<Changelog.Builder>public Changelog.Builder mergeFrom(com.google.protobuf.Message other)
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<Changelog.Builder>public Changelog.Builder mergeFrom(Changelog other)
public final boolean isInitialized()
isInitialized in interface com.google.protobuf.MessageLiteOrBuilderisInitialized in class com.google.protobuf.GeneratedMessageV3.Builder<Changelog.Builder>public Changelog.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in interface com.google.protobuf.MessageLite.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<Changelog.Builder>IOExceptionpublic String getName()
The unique identifier of the changelog. Format: `projects/<ProjectID>/locations/<LocationID>/agents/<AgentID>/changelogs/<ChangelogID>`.
string name = 1;getName in interface ChangelogOrBuilderpublic com.google.protobuf.ByteString getNameBytes()
The unique identifier of the changelog. Format: `projects/<ProjectID>/locations/<LocationID>/agents/<AgentID>/changelogs/<ChangelogID>`.
string name = 1;getNameBytes in interface ChangelogOrBuilderpublic Changelog.Builder setName(String value)
The unique identifier of the changelog. Format: `projects/<ProjectID>/locations/<LocationID>/agents/<AgentID>/changelogs/<ChangelogID>`.
string name = 1;value - The name to set.public Changelog.Builder clearName()
The unique identifier of the changelog. Format: `projects/<ProjectID>/locations/<LocationID>/agents/<AgentID>/changelogs/<ChangelogID>`.
string name = 1;public Changelog.Builder setNameBytes(com.google.protobuf.ByteString value)
The unique identifier of the changelog. Format: `projects/<ProjectID>/locations/<LocationID>/agents/<AgentID>/changelogs/<ChangelogID>`.
string name = 1;value - The bytes for name to set.public String getUserEmail()
Email address of the authenticated user.
string user_email = 2;getUserEmail in interface ChangelogOrBuilderpublic com.google.protobuf.ByteString getUserEmailBytes()
Email address of the authenticated user.
string user_email = 2;getUserEmailBytes in interface ChangelogOrBuilderpublic Changelog.Builder setUserEmail(String value)
Email address of the authenticated user.
string user_email = 2;value - The userEmail to set.public Changelog.Builder clearUserEmail()
Email address of the authenticated user.
string user_email = 2;public Changelog.Builder setUserEmailBytes(com.google.protobuf.ByteString value)
Email address of the authenticated user.
string user_email = 2;value - The bytes for userEmail to set.public String getDisplayName()
The affected resource display name of the change.
string display_name = 7;getDisplayName in interface ChangelogOrBuilderpublic com.google.protobuf.ByteString getDisplayNameBytes()
The affected resource display name of the change.
string display_name = 7;getDisplayNameBytes in interface ChangelogOrBuilderpublic Changelog.Builder setDisplayName(String value)
The affected resource display name of the change.
string display_name = 7;value - The displayName to set.public Changelog.Builder clearDisplayName()
The affected resource display name of the change.
string display_name = 7;public Changelog.Builder setDisplayNameBytes(com.google.protobuf.ByteString value)
The affected resource display name of the change.
string display_name = 7;value - The bytes for displayName to set.public String getAction()
The action of the change.
string action = 11;getAction in interface ChangelogOrBuilderpublic com.google.protobuf.ByteString getActionBytes()
The action of the change.
string action = 11;getActionBytes in interface ChangelogOrBuilderpublic Changelog.Builder setAction(String value)
The action of the change.
string action = 11;value - The action to set.public Changelog.Builder clearAction()
The action of the change.
string action = 11;public Changelog.Builder setActionBytes(com.google.protobuf.ByteString value)
The action of the change.
string action = 11;value - The bytes for action to set.public String getType()
The affected resource type.
string type = 8;getType in interface ChangelogOrBuilderpublic com.google.protobuf.ByteString getTypeBytes()
The affected resource type.
string type = 8;getTypeBytes in interface ChangelogOrBuilderpublic Changelog.Builder setType(String value)
The affected resource type.
string type = 8;value - The type to set.public Changelog.Builder clearType()
The affected resource type.
string type = 8;public Changelog.Builder setTypeBytes(com.google.protobuf.ByteString value)
The affected resource type.
string type = 8;value - The bytes for type to set.public String getResource()
The affected resource name of the change.
string resource = 3;getResource in interface ChangelogOrBuilderpublic com.google.protobuf.ByteString getResourceBytes()
The affected resource name of the change.
string resource = 3;getResourceBytes in interface ChangelogOrBuilderpublic Changelog.Builder setResource(String value)
The affected resource name of the change.
string resource = 3;value - The resource to set.public Changelog.Builder clearResource()
The affected resource name of the change.
string resource = 3;public Changelog.Builder setResourceBytes(com.google.protobuf.ByteString value)
The affected resource name of the change.
string resource = 3;value - The bytes for resource to set.public boolean hasCreateTime()
The timestamp of the change.
.google.protobuf.Timestamp create_time = 4;hasCreateTime in interface ChangelogOrBuilderpublic com.google.protobuf.Timestamp getCreateTime()
The timestamp of the change.
.google.protobuf.Timestamp create_time = 4;getCreateTime in interface ChangelogOrBuilderpublic Changelog.Builder setCreateTime(com.google.protobuf.Timestamp value)
The timestamp of the change.
.google.protobuf.Timestamp create_time = 4;public Changelog.Builder setCreateTime(com.google.protobuf.Timestamp.Builder builderForValue)
The timestamp of the change.
.google.protobuf.Timestamp create_time = 4;public Changelog.Builder mergeCreateTime(com.google.protobuf.Timestamp value)
The timestamp of the change.
.google.protobuf.Timestamp create_time = 4;public Changelog.Builder clearCreateTime()
The timestamp of the change.
.google.protobuf.Timestamp create_time = 4;public com.google.protobuf.Timestamp.Builder getCreateTimeBuilder()
The timestamp of the change.
.google.protobuf.Timestamp create_time = 4;public com.google.protobuf.TimestampOrBuilder getCreateTimeOrBuilder()
The timestamp of the change.
.google.protobuf.Timestamp create_time = 4;getCreateTimeOrBuilder in interface ChangelogOrBuilderpublic String getLanguageCode()
The affected language code of the change.
string language_code = 14;getLanguageCode in interface ChangelogOrBuilderpublic com.google.protobuf.ByteString getLanguageCodeBytes()
The affected language code of the change.
string language_code = 14;getLanguageCodeBytes in interface ChangelogOrBuilderpublic Changelog.Builder setLanguageCode(String value)
The affected language code of the change.
string language_code = 14;value - The languageCode to set.public Changelog.Builder clearLanguageCode()
The affected language code of the change.
string language_code = 14;public Changelog.Builder setLanguageCodeBytes(com.google.protobuf.ByteString value)
The affected language code of the change.
string language_code = 14;value - The bytes for languageCode to set.public final Changelog.Builder set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
setUnknownFields in interface com.google.protobuf.Message.BuildersetU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<Changelog.Builder>public final Changelog.Builder m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
mergeUnknownFields in interface com.google.protobuf.Message.BuildermergeU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<Changelog.Builder>Copyright © 2025 Google LLC. All rights reserved.